About this course
In this Illustration programme we:
* encourage experimentation, passion and play in image-making and ideas
* nurture curiosity, criticality and empathy in the subject matter of our projects
* explore the diverse and impactful professional contexts of illustration
* build confidence and skills in planning, organisation and communication
You will also benefit from:
* dedicated studio space
* a dynamic and creative illustration community across the years
* excellent printmaking and digital facilities
* an extensive specialist art and design library
* programme-specific lectures delivered by highly-regarded national and international illustrators
* excellent connections with museums, libraries and industry that are built into projects at every stage
* unique courses from across the University to enhance your interdisciplinary education
An excellent reputation
ECA Illustration graduates have a deep understanding of their artistic practice. They are found across the creative industries, applying their illustration skills in:
* publishing and editorial
* children's books
* comics
* games
* education
* craft
* exhibitions
Design and Screen Cultures
Courses in Design and Screen Cultures are integrated with practical studio work and provide a contextual and theoretical understanding of contemporary design.
